Problem - You and some of your friends have decided to test the validity of an advertisement by a local pizza restaurant, which claims it delivers to the dormitories faster than a local branch operated by a national chain. Both the local pizza restaurant and the national chain are located across the street from your college campus. The variable of interest is delivery time in minutes from the time the pizza is ordered to when it is delivered. You collect the data ordering 16 pizzas from local pizza restaurant and 16 from the national chain at different times. The following table is the record of the delivery times:

At the .05 level of significance, is there any evidence that the mean delivery time the local pizza restaurant in less than the mean delivery time for the national chain?
